(Help) Can someone post a pic of your rear Pirelli Sottozero series II?

Hi All,
I recently had a set of Pirelli Sottozero II's installed on my E63. I had an extra set of stock wheels so I elected to go with 20" sizing. The fronts have the rim protector band but the rears don't. The trouble is the profile of the tire is much more rounded than square and it makes the tires look mismatched. The installer said they're a matching set from Pirelli. I posted pics below.

Anyone have a picture of their 295/30 20 Pirrelli with the band? Every tire I've ever had for all four of my previous AMG's had them.

I don't think your rears are "N" spec. Is there a small letter N on the fronts, near the tires size dementions? If yes, it makes sense as they have the protective 'shoulder'. Th installer most likely thinks the tires 'match' as they are thank ing about the date stamp, brand name and model name match. Im I using too many air quotes? Let us know @cruzmisl !

Yeah your rear tires definitely look stretched. The staggered fitment wider should always be on the rear as the rear wheels are about 1" wider than the fronts, these are not square setups.
